The size of Port Denison is approximately 15.0 square kilometres. It has 4 parks covering nearly 6.1% of total area. The population of Port Denison in 2016 was 1410 people. By 2021 the population was 1452 showing a population growth of 3.0% in the area during that time. The predominant age group in Port Denison is 60-69 years. Households in Port Denison are primarily childless couples and are likely to be repaying $1000 - $1399 per month on mortgage repayments. In general, people in Port Denison work in a trades occupation.In 2021, 63.70% of the homes in Port Denison were owner-occupied compared with 62.50% in 2016.
